加入收藏 | 设为首页 | 会员中心 | 我要投稿 云计算网_梅州站长网 (https://www.0753zz.com/)- 数据计算、大数据、数据湖、行业智能、决策智能!
当前位置: 首页 > 站长学院 > MsSql教程 > 正文

MsSql存储与触发器高效应用秘籍

发布时间:2026-03-18 15:40:17 所属栏目:MsSql教程 来源:DaWei
导读:  MsSql存储过程是数据库开发中非常重要的组成部分,它能够将一系列SQL语句封装成一个单元,提高代码的复用性和执行效率。合理使用存储过程可以减少网络传输数据量,提升系统性能。  在实际应用中,存储过程常用

  MsSql存储过程是数据库开发中非常重要的组成部分,它能够将一系列SQL语句封装成一个单元,提高代码的复用性和执行效率。合理使用存储过程可以减少网络传输数据量,提升系统性能。


  在实际应用中,存储过程常用于数据的增删改查操作,也可以包含复杂的业务逻辑。通过参数传递,存储过程可以灵活地处理不同的输入,避免重复编写SQL语句,提高开发效率。


  触发器是MsSql中另一种强大的功能,它可以在特定事件(如插入、更新或删除)发生时自动执行。触发器通常用于维护数据完整性、审计日志记录或实现复杂的业务规则。


AI生成内容图,仅供参考

  高效使用触发器需要注意避免过度依赖,因为它们可能会影响性能。例如,在频繁的插入操作中,过多的触发器可能导致延迟或资源争用。因此,应根据实际需求谨慎设计和使用。


  在设计触发器时,建议保持其逻辑简洁,避免嵌套调用其他存储过程或触发器。同时,可以利用事务机制确保数据的一致性,防止因异常情况导致数据不一致。


  结合存储过程与触发器,可以实现更复杂的数据处理流程。例如,在插入数据后,通过触发器自动调用存储过程完成相关数据的同步或计算,从而提高系统的自动化程度。


  测试和优化是确保存储过程和触发器高效运行的关键步骤。可以通过执行计划分析性能瓶颈,并对频繁执行的语句进行索引优化,提升整体响应速度。


  站长个人见解,掌握存储过程和触发器的正确使用方法,能够显著提升MsSql数据库的性能和可维护性,为应用程序提供更稳定、高效的底层支持。

(编辑:云计算网_梅州站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章